ユーザーがいくつかのイベントに登録できるスポーツイベント用のオンライン登録ツールを開発しています。イベントの管理者は、登録時にユーザーに送信されるメールを編集できます。
[チーム名] の形式で、このメールにいくつかの変数を追加したくありません。管理者に div などを含むリスト内のすべての可能な変数を表示して、そのうちの 1 つをテキストエリアにドラッグすると、ドラッグした位置に正しいテキストが表示されるようにしたくありません。ここのコードタグに似ていますが、ドラッグ&ドロップ機能があります。すでにいくつかの jQuery ソリューションを見てきましたが、このような簡単な問題は複雑に見えます。
これを可能にする方法を誰かが考えていましたか?
編集: テキストエリアにテキストを広告したくないだけです! このテキストエリアのテキストは、メールでユーザーに送信されます。そのため、JavaScript は特定のテキストのみをテキストエリアのドロップ位置にコピーする必要があります。テキストは、コンテナーのリストまたはその他の html タグからどの要素をドラッグするかによって異なります。
EDIT2:私はこれを見つけました:http://skfox.com/jqExamples/insertAtCaret.html それは非常に近いですが、要素をドロップした位置にテキストを挿入したくありません
ありがとう、ヤニック